The physical properties of 2,2-Dimethylcyclopentanone are well-characterized: it appears as a colorless to light yellow liquid, with a density of approximately 0.9 g/cm³, a boiling point of 148.1±8.0 °C, and a flash point of 32.8±0.0 °C. These parameters are critical for process engineers and chemists when designing reaction pathways and handling procedures. The primary driver for the widespread use of 2,2-Dimethylcyclopentanone is its indispensable role in the production of Metconazole. Metconazole is a triazole fungicide widely employed in agriculture for its effectiveness against a broad spectrum of fungal diseases affecting crops like cereals.
